Transaction 28e94c23c58fa44ae8961aff0abf8134aa7f6a2041209336cdf4741fdc760ae3

2 Input
2 Outputs
  • 28e94c23c58fa44ae8961aff0abf8134aa7f6a2041209336cdf4741fdc760ae3:0
  • value  500164000
    address  379UatL3hd1WW1HyqUrztkGqSgPnupcTPg
  • 28e94c23c58fa44ae8961aff0abf8134aa7f6a2041209336cdf4741fdc760ae3:1
  • value  66303905
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n